The Centre of Preparatory Studies organizes Placement and Exit Tests in English, Mathematics and Information Technology before the start of the academic semester and during Orientation Week. These tests are designed to assess students' academic proficiency and place them in the study groups that best match their abilities.
Importance of Placement Tests
These tests help ensure that each student is placed at the academic level most appropriate to their abilities, providing the best possible learning experience.
The College encourages all students to take the Placement Tests seriously, as they play an important role in determining the most suitable academic pathway for each student.
Exit Tests
Upon passing the Placement Test, students become eligible to take the Exit Test, which determines their appropriate academic level and whether they may be placed in advanced course levels or proceed directly to their major courses, based on their test results.
Foundation Program Levels
The English Language Program consists of six levels for students enrolled in science colleges and bilingual colleges, and four levels for students in colleges where Arabic is the language of instruction. Students normally complete two levels per academic semester and progress to the next level upon successfully passing the previous one.
The Mathematics course consists of one level, as does the Information Technology course, with each course being completed within a single academic semester.
